The latest news and top stories on K Shanmugam. A lawyer, he was appointed Senior Counsel at 38, becoming a "titan of litigation" before entering politics. He previously served as Minister for Law and Minister for Foreign Affairs. Currently, he holds the portfolios of Home Affairs Minister and Coordinating Minister for National Security.
